Adam Sandler and LeBron James are making a basketball movie together for Netflix. The film is called Hustle and Sandler will also star, Variety reports.

The film will follow an American basketball scout who is wrongly terminated after finding a gifted foreign player. Sandler's character brings the player to the U.S. to prove they can both make it in the NBA.

Hustle will be helmed by indie breakout director Jeremiah Zagar, whose 2018 coming-of-age drama We the Animals blew audiences away at Sundance. According to reports, it was Zagar’s recent attachment to the film that led Sandler to sign on.

Hustle will be produced by Sandler's Happy Madison, Roth/Kirschenbaum Films, and James' and Maverick Carter's SpringHill Entertainment. This year, Netflix extended its deal with Sandler and Happy Madison to make four more movies. Meanwhile, James will star in the 2021 sequel to Space Jam, Space Jam: A New Legacy.
